Comprehensive Women's Mental Health
Overview
This is a comprehensive, up-to-date and evidence-based review of women''s mental health. It starts by considering the social and cultural contexts of women''s lives today before addressing how developmental aspects pertain to mental health, exploring biological, evolutionary and psychosocial parameters.
Clinical Focus
The heart of the book contains a series of chapters with a clinical emphasis. These aim to elucidate causal mechanisms for gender differences in mental disorder considering hormonal and environmental influences.
Therapeutic Implications
The therapeutic implications of gender are then addressed in some detail, with a focus on inter-partner and other forms of violence, substance misuse, personality disorder and post-traumatic stress disorder.
Conclusion
The book concludes with a detailed section considering psychosis and its sequelae in women and their families.
Intended Audience
The book''s scope is intended to be broad, and it is aimed at a clinical audience including psychiatrists and general physicians, as well as mental health nurses, psychologists, social workers and occupational therapists.
